The enemies of the Imperium are legion. Not all of them can be brought to heel by the mailed fist alone. Stripped of pomp, the Sable Fury are the Emperor's answer to these skilled foes. Astartes of the XX Legion are skilled in the more subtle arts of warfare. They are weavers of espionage reaching beyond the ever-expanding light of Terra. Few can hear the sudden shriek of their music in the shadows and live to understand its beauty.

Vespera served as Primarch of the Sable Fury. Thrown into the void at birth, she found refuge in a void habitat of Cra'ozabaehr. The Drukhari who ruled her did so with all the cruelty expected of them. Discovering the child's immense potential, the leader decided to use Vespera as a generator for the wards protecting the habitat. Shackled and drained daily, the Neverborn were drawn to her. They whispered of ways to free her if she surrendered to the Ruinous Powers. But both the xenos and the demons made one mistake.

She refused to break.

As Vespera grew into her prime, she tricked the Drukhari into untying her mouth. She let out a melody powerful enough to slay any xenos in Cra'ozabaehr. The Emperor heard it and knew where his last child was. The same was true for the monsters of the Warp who invaded Cra'ozabaehr in mass. Killing everthing in his way, the Emperor found Vespera in the amphitheatre of the tallest, blackest spire. Only he and his direct descendants were able to withstand the malevolent pressure of her music. He listened to the end. It was then that he revealed to Vespera her heritage and gave her command of the Sable Fury. Cra'ozabaehr was renamed Nightfall as a reminder of this day.​

Nina Hallexiore of the Progressive Mechanicum

The Adeptus Mechanicus is an essential cog of the Imperium of Man. It's internal divisions between those too blind to accept progress for the betterment of Mankind and potentially a better understanding of the Omnissiah must be resolved. In the name of the Omnissiah progress must be made.

Luther Nexah, her chief rival within the Mechanicum disagrees. Where Nina Hallexiore seeks out every opportunity to experiment and develop new projects to seek improvements for implementation, the Preservation faction seeks to utilise what already exists and limit themselves to the recovery of intact STCs. While STCs are a valuable tool, they are too random and limited to be relied upon (in Nina's opinion) to advance the Imperium of man to reduce losses suffered on campaign against the multitude of Xeno threats throughout the galaxy, particularly when considering the threat posed by the Aeldari and the combination of their technology when combined with their warp sorcery. The gap must be closed that the Imperium of Man can secure its borders against all threats, and ensure that the Adeptus Astartes have every advantage Nina can muster to prevail on their campaigns.

Only time will tell if she can sway the Fabricator-General to her point of view.

High Lord Sejanus, member of the Purist Faction


Sejanus
High Lord of Terra (Purist Faction)


A purist down to his bones, Sejanus believes the rightful role of the Pysker in the Emperor's new order is to lead the rest of humanity towards a bright and glorious feature, naturally given dominion due to simply being, well, better. Despite his arrogance, Sejanus cultivates a rather humble persona and appearance, emphasizing his nature as simply being a "lowly servant" of the Emperor, taking a perverse glee in needling others by implicitly accusing them of being disloyal, venal, or simply corrupt for not doing the same, knowing exactly how much irritation he is causing due to his potent empathetic abilities.

The Frumentarium, originally a (relatively) small department with a very specific role in exercising oversight over logistical irregularities, was transformed by Sejanus into a broad and sweeping mandate to scour the Imperium for the corrupt, disloyal, or incompetent and then deal justice as he sees it. It has given him ample opportunity to darken the doorstep of rival high lord and primarch alike, his Pysker watch dogs cultivating a fearsome reputation as effective scourers of deceit and executioners of those deemed "corrupt". Sejanus is, of course, still not satisfied-he has hopes to completely supplant the other internal police forces of the Imperium and demonstrate the righteousness of the Purist vision through it, all the while showing his quality by quickly jumping on any perceived weakness...​
